Life in Fox River is brutal. To earn the trust of various inmates and gather information, Paxton must participate in underground prison fights. The combat system is straightforward, focusing on light attacks, heavy attacks, blocks, and counters. Prison Break: The Conspiracy remains an interesting relic of its time. It captured the grim, tense atmosphere of Fox River effectively, backed by the authentic voice acting of the show's main cast, including Wentworth Miller and Dominic Purcell. Prison Break: The Conspiracy received mixed reviews upon release. Critics pointed out its repetitive stealth mechanics, rigid linear level design, and reliance on quick-time events. However, dedicated fans of the television series praised the game for its accurate recreation of Fox River, the inclusion of the show's original voice actors, and the faithful adaptation of Ramin Djawadi's tension-building musical score.
